4 October 2004 - South Korea's electricity consumption reached a new high of 27.2 billion kilowatt-hours in August as a record heat wave led to the increased use of air conditioners, government officials said Monday.
The annual growth rate of power use in August was 12.2 per cent, the highest since January 2002, the Ministry of Commerce, Industry and Energy said.
Industrial power consumption rose 6.8 per cent year-on-year to 13.8 billion kilowatt-hours in August, while general-purpose use surged 19.4 per cent to 7.2 billion kilowatt-hours.
Residential electricity consumption jumped 18.6 per cent to 4.8 billion kilowatt-hours in August from a year ago, the ministry said.
